: 深入了解比特币路由攻击与区块链安全
### 引言
近年来,比特币作为首个去中心化的数字货币,其影响力不断扩大,使得越来越多的人开始关注区块链技术。然而,随着比特币及其他加密货币的普及,各种攻击手段也应运而生。其中,路由攻击成为了一种相对高级的威胁,对区块链的安全性造成了潜在的影响。本文将深入探讨比特币路由攻击的机制、对区块链的影响、预防和应对措施,以及一些相关问题的深入分析。
### 什么是比特币路由攻击?
比特币路由攻击,简单来说,是一种通过操控网络路由器来拦截、篡改或重定向比特币交易的攻击方式。攻防对抗的本质上是对信息的控制,而路由器则是信息传递的基本单元之一。攻击者可以通过恶意软件、社会工程学或其他方式获取网络设备的控制权,从而对比特币网络进行攻击。
#### 路由攻击的基本类型
1. **BGP劫持**:边界网关协议(BGP)是负责互联网数据包路由的关键协议。攻击者通过伪装成合法的BGP路由器,结果导致对特定IP地址的流量被重定向。这可能导致用户的数据被捕获,甚至是资金被盗。
2. **Sybil攻击**:通过在网络中创建多个虚假节点,攻击者可以对正常节点施加压力,从而操纵网络行为。比特币网络的去中心化特征虽然使得这种攻击难度增加,但仍无法完全免疫。
3. **中间人攻击**:攻击者在用户与比特币网络之间插入一个“中间人”,对通信数据进行监听或篡改。这在使用不安全的网络(如公共Wi-Fi)时尤为危险。
### 比特币路由攻击对区块链的影响
路由攻击所带来的影响通常是深远的,尤其是在货币交易和数据传输的安全性方面。以下是几个主要影响:
#### 1. 交易安全性降低
如果攻击者能够成功实施路由攻击,他们可以截获交易信息,并在交易确认之前篡改这些信息。这意味着用户可能在不知情的情况下将资金转移到攻击者的账户中,从而造成巨大的经济损失。
#### 2. 区块链去中心化特性受损
比特币的去中心化特性让其在确保安全和信任上具有优越性。然而,路由攻击可能导致网络中的某些节点被孤立,或者虚假节点控制了链的生成速度,从而影响整个网络的稳定性。
#### 3. 用户信任度下降
一旦路由攻击发生,用户对比特币网络的信任会受到严重打击。市场对于安全性和透明性的额外担忧,可能导致价格波动,进一步影响投资者信心。
### 如何预防和应对路由攻击?
虽然完全消灭路由攻击几乎是不可能的,但我们可以采取一些措施来降低其风险。以下是一些有效的预防策略:
#### 1. 使用加密和安全的网络
在进行比特币交易时,建议用户只在安全的已知网络环境中操作,避免使用不安全的公共Wi-Fi。同时,使用VPN等工具来加密传输的数据,有助于防止中间人攻击。
#### 2. 选择可靠的交易所和钱包
选择信誉良好的交易所和钱包,确保其具有强大的安全措施,例如双重身份验证和多重签名。这不仅能增强安全性,还能提高用户的信任度。
#### 3. 更新和维护网络设备
定期更新路由器和网络设备的固件,修补已知的安全漏洞。此外,使用强密码保护设备免受未经授权的访问。尽量关闭不必要的服务,减少攻击面。
#### 4. 避免公共网络交易
尽量避免在公共网络环境下进行敏感交易,如比特币的转账操作。如果无法避免,至少要确保使用了VPN加密连接。
#### 5. 社区和行业合作
区块链社区可以通过信息共享和发表相关安全研究来提高对新攻击手法的敏感度。此外,行业组织应该共同努力建立更为广泛的防护机制和应急响应策略。
### 相关问题讨论
#### 路由攻击的历史发展是怎样的?
路由攻击的历史可以追溯到互联网发展的早期阶段。随着网络技术的进步,攻击者不断寻找新的方法来影响数据传输。BGP劫持事件在2000年代初次被发现,许多著名的案例表明其对网络安全的威胁。
例如,2010年,发生了一起影响巴基斯坦的BGP劫持事件,导致全球大部分的YouTube流量被重定向,几乎完全瘫痪。这一事件的发生使得全球网络管理员意识到BGP安全的重要性,促使相关领域的研究与发展应运而生。
在比特币和其他加密货币流行后,路由攻击的聚焦点不断转向这类数字货币,这促使了更多关于网络安全和隐私的问题被提上日程。
#### 路由攻击与其他常见攻击类型有什么不同?
路由攻击与其他攻击类型(如DDoS、SQL注入等)存在明显的区别。首先,路由攻击是在网络层面进行的,目标是影响数据包的传输,而其他类型攻击通常是在应用层面进行。
其次,路由攻击通常需要攻击者对网络的一部分拥有较高的控制权,比如通过伪装成权威BGP路由器。这要求攻击者具备更高级的技术能力,而其他攻击方式往往可以通过较低的技术门槛进行。
此外,路由攻击的后果往往更加隐蔽,受害者可能在不自知的情况下遭受损失。而许多应用层攻击产生的后果则相对快速且明显,例如网站的瘫痪或用户数据的泄露。
#### 比特币未来的安全性如何?
比特币的未来安全性面临多种挑战,但也在不断进步。随着技术的进步,比特币网络安全措施也在不断增强。从初期的共识机制到现在逐渐引入的各种加密技术,区块链的安全性在不断提高。
然而,随着攻击技术的不断进步,比特币依然面临路由攻击、51%攻击等各种安全威胁。因此,强化网络协议、提升节点安全、加大社区信息共享将是未来保障比特币安全的重要方向。
社区和开发者们需要不断更新和完善安全措施,来对抗新出现的攻击手法。未来,业界将需要建立更加有效的响应机制,以快速应对可能的安全事件。
#### 如何评估交易所的安全性?
评估交易所安全性的方法有多种。首先,可以关注交易所是否有良好的信誉和用户评价。这包括查看用户反馈、行业可信度报告等。
其次,了解交易所的安全策略。例如,交易所是否使用了热钱包与冷钱包策略,是否实施双重身份验证、数据加密等。
此外,还可以实例观察交易所的硬件和软件基础设施是否进行定期的安全审核。最后,关注交易所近年来是否曾遭受安全攻击,并了解其应对方式和赔偿政策。
#### 用户应如何选择数字资产钱包?
选择数字资产钱包是每位加密货币用户需要认真考虑的问题。首先,用户应明确自身的需求:是希望多用还是短期储存?是需要频繁交易还是只需持有?
接下来,选择一个具有良好评价和安全措施的钱包,这包括多重签名、强密码保护等。同时,注意钱包的易用性及支持的币种种类,选择一个能满足其交易需求的解决方案。
此外,用户要确保钱包提供了私钥控制的功能。自行保管私钥能够有效防止他人任意访问其资金。倾向于使用硬件钱包的用户,除了安全性高,硬件钱包在离线状态下交易也能减少网络攻击的风险。
### 总结
随着比特币和区块链技术的快速发展,路由攻击所带来的威胁也愈发凸显。尽管不可能完全杜绝此类安全问题,但通过增强安全意识、采用可靠的技术及措施,我们可以有效降低风险并保障数字资产的安全。希望通过本文的探讨和分析,能够帮助更多的用户理解路由攻击,提高对区块链安全的关注与重视。